Jamaican driver Jeffery Panton is said to be stable in hospital after crashing during the 2019 Sol Barbados Rally on Sunday.

According to an update, provided by The Jamaica Millennium Motoring Club, Panton was assessed immediately after the incident by the on-site paramedic team, and was admitted to hospital where he underwent a series of X-ray and CT scans.

X-ray and CT scans confirmed that Panton suffered more extensive injury.

Co-Driver Mike Fennell Jr says Panton has ten cracked ribs, two fractured clavicles and damage to his ball joint in one of his shoulder.

Fennell also added that there were no internal injuries and that he himself is sore but otherwise okay.
